Transaction

7a23a1c28b7b280d9413610b7a0f8ef435465715f243ab031a00a642e742d7dc
348,728 confirmations
Timestamp
1565953890
Block590,374
Fee3,616 sats
Fee rate16.1 sats/vB
view on mempool.space

Inputs & Outputs